Free QuoteFor example, the power output of three-phase electricity is constant, unlike single-phase electricity, which has a variable instantaneous power that depends on time and phase cycles. This consistency is a significant advantage for industrial machines. Economically, three-phase power is also more cost-effective than single-phase power.
Three-phase power is primarily used in industrial applications and is essential for electric motors and devices that require three-phase power supply. As the name suggests, three-phase power consists of three phases that enter the system through three different conductors. Each phase in a three-phase system is offset by 120 degrees from the others.
Three-phase electricity is one of the most widely used power distribution systems globally, particularly in industrial and commercial sectors, and occasionally in residential settings. Thanks to its efficiency and stability, it is ideal for transmitting electricity over long distances and for running large machinery and motors. 1.
Reduced Energy Loss: The three-phase system has lower energy losses due to balanced current distribution compared to the single-phase system. Optimal Use of Cables: More power is transmitted in a three-phase system, reducing the need for larger, more expensive cables.

The three-phase system consists of three current-carrying wires (phases) and one neutral wire. The phases are usually marked with different colors such as red, yellow, and blue. In the three-phase system, the voltages in each phase are balanced and produced with a 120-degree phase difference.
